Is Ahmedabad Called Manchester Of India?

Ahmedabad is known as the “Manchester of India” because of similarity with the well-known cotton textile centre of Manchester, Great Britain and the following reasons. Ahmedabad is situated on the bank of Sabarmati River (like Manchester is located on the banks of River Irwell). Its water is good for dying thread.

Is Ahmedabad known as Manchester of India?

Ahmedabad is often referred to as the ‘Manchester of India’. Favorable locational factors were responsible for the development of the textile industry in Ahmedabad. Ahmedabad is situated in the heart of a cotton-growing area. This ensures the easy availability of raw material.

When did Ahmedabad become Manchester of India?

Thus, in 1864 they invested in the creation of the railway link between the Ahmedabad and Bombay the major port of the country. Thus, favourable economic, geographical and political conditions resulted in Ahmedabad becoming the Manchester of India.

Which city called Manchester of world?

Manchester’s unplanned urbanisation was brought on by a boom in textile manufacture during the Industrial Revolution, and resulted in it becoming the world’s first industrialised city. Manchester achieved city status in 1853.

Which city is called cotton city of India?

Ahmedabad is a city located near river Sabarmati. This area produces cotton in huge amounts. The shahpur mill in Ahmedabad was the first textile mill in 1861 .

Which city is golden city of India?

Jaisalmer
Jaisalmer pronunciation (help·info), nicknamed “The Golden city”, is a city in the Indian state of Rajasthan, located 575 kilometres (357 mi) west of the state capital Jaipur. The town stands on a ridge of yellowish sandstone and is crowned by the ancient Jaisalmer Fort.

Who is called Manchester in South India?

Coimbatore
Coimbatore is called the “Manchester of South India” due to its extensive textile industry, fed by the surrounding cotton fields.
